How much will it cost to ship from USA to Canada?

Shipping costs from the USA to Canada can vary depending on a few factors such as weight, size, and destination. The shipping method you choose also plays an important role in determining the cost.

If you’re looking for an affordable option, then USPS First Class International is your best bet. This service is ideal for packages weighing less than 4 pounds and usually takes around two weeks for the package to reach its destination.

For larger packages or faster delivery times, you may want to consider other options like FedEx or UPS. These services offer expedited delivery with tracking but come at a higher price point.

Another factor that affects shipping costs is customs fees. When sending items from the USA to Canada, it’s essential to ensure that all necessary documentation is filled out correctly and included with your shipment. Failure to do so could result in additional charges or delays at customs.

While shipping rates may seem steep initially, it’s crucial to weigh up all of your options before making a decision about which service will work best for you based on the size of your package and how quickly you need it delivered.

What is the cheapest way to ship a package from USA to Canada?

When it comes to shipping a package from the USA to Canada, finding the cheapest option can save you a lot of money. There are several ways to ship packages internationally and each has its pros and cons.

One of the most cost-effective options is using USPS First Class Mail International. This service is ideal for small packages weighing up to 4 pounds and offers delivery within 7-21 business days. The rates are based on weight and destination, making it easy to calculate costs upfront.

Another affordable option is using USPS Priority Mail International Flat Rate boxes. These boxes come in various sizes and have fixed prices regardless of weight or destination, making them an excellent choice if you’re sending heavier items that don’t fit into the first class mail category.

If you’re looking for even cheaper options, consider using international courier services such as DHL or FedEx Ground. These companies often have competitive pricing for larger shipments but may take longer for delivery depending on your location.

Ultimately, finding the cheapest way to ship your package from USA to Canada depends on factors such as size, weight, destination and time frame needed for delivery. Do some research before choosing a method so that you can find one that fits both your budget and needs!

How do I send a package from the US to Canada?

Sending a package from the US to Canada can seem daunting, but it’s actually quite simple. First, you’ll need to determine the size and weight of your package so that you can choose the appropriate shipping method. USPS, FedEx and UPS are common options for cross-border shipping.

Once you’ve selected your carrier and service level, you’ll need to fill out customs forms declaring the contents of your package. This form will include information about the sender, recipient and items being shipped. It’s important to be as accurate as possible on these forms as they help ensure smooth delivery across borders.

You may also want to consider purchasing insurance for your shipment in case anything happens during transit. Most carriers offer this option for an additional fee.

Make sure you properly label your package with clear addresses and tracking numbers so that both you and the recipient can easily track its progress along the way.

Sending a package from USA to Canada is a straightforward process if you follow these steps carefully!

3. Are there any restrictions on what I can ship from the USA to Canada?

Yes, certain items may be restricted when shipping from the USA to Canada. Examples of such items include firearms, ammunition, explosives, hazardous materials, alcoholic beverages, and live animals. Additionally, some items may require additional documentation in order to be shipped across borders. It is important to check with the relevant authorities before attempting to ship any restricted item.
